What Is Dial Assist On IPhone And Why Would You Want To Turn It Off?

Dial Assist is a feature on the iPhone that automatically adds the correct country code when making calls. It is designed to ensure that phone calls are properly dialed, especially when calling internationally. While this feature can be helpful for some users, there are reasons why you might want to turn it off.

Firstly, Dial Assist might mistakenly add the wrong country code, resulting in your call not connecting. This can be frustrating, especially if you frequently make international calls.

Secondly, Dial Assist can cause confusion if you are traveling or using a foreign SIM card. It might automatically add the country code of your home country, making it difficult to place local calls in the country you are visiting.

Additionally, some users may simply prefer to manually add the country code to have more control over their calls.

If you encounter any of these issues or prefer to manage your own country codes, it is advisable to turn off Dial Assist on your iPhone.

Step 4: Turning Off Dial Assist Using The Toggle Switch

Dial Assist is a feature on the iPhone that automatically adds the local or country code to phone numbers when dialing. While this feature can be helpful in some cases, there are instances where you may want to turn it off. To disable Dial Assist on your iPhone, follow these simple steps.

First, access the Phone Settings on your device. This can be done by locating the “Settings” app and tapping on it.

Next, scroll down until you find the “Phone” option. Tap on it to access the phone settings.

Within the Phone settings, you will see various options. Look for the “Dial Assist” feature and tap on it.

Dial Assist will have a toggle switch next to it. To turn off this feature, simply tap on the switch to toggle it to the off position.

Once the toggle switch is turned off, Dial Assist will no longer automatically add the local or country code to phone numbers.

It’s important to note that turning off Dial Assist may require you to manually enter the full phone number, including the country or local code, for international calls.

By following these steps, you can easily disable Dial Assist on your iPhone and have more control over your phone calls.

FAQ

Q: What is Dial Assist on iPhone?

A: Dial Assist is a feature on iPhone that automatically adds the correct country code when making calls to international numbers.

Q: Why would I want to turn off Dial Assist?

A: Some users prefer to manually input country codes when dialing international numbers. Turning off Dial Assist allows for more control over the dialing process.

Q: How can I turn off Dial Assist on iPhone?

A: To turn off Dial Assist on iPhone, go to the Settings app, select “Phone,” tap on “Dial Assist,” and toggle the switch to the off position.

Q: Are there any potential issues when turning off Dial Assist?

A: Disabling Dial Assist may require you to manually input the correct country code for international numbers. Make sure you have the correct country codes saved or accessible before turning off this feature.
